JUSTICE SUDHIR SINGH ORAL ORDER 18-12-2017 Heard learned counsel for the petitioner and learned counsel for the State.

The petitioner is languishing in custody since 14.09.2017 in a case for the offence registered under Sections 272, 273, 414 of the IPC and 30(a), 38 and 41 of the Bihar Prohibition and Excise Act, 2016.

The prosecution story, in brief, is that 126 liters wine is said to have been recovered.

It has been submitted by learned counsel for the petitioner that the petitioner has got no criminal antecedent. Charge sheet has been submitted in the present case. There is no allegation of tampering with the witnesses alleged against the

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.58014 of 2017 (2) dt.18-12-2017 2/2 petitioner. The petitioner has falsely been implicated in the present case. It is alleged that 126 liters wine is recovered from the car in question. Nothing incriminating has been recovered from the conscious possession of the petitioner. The petitioner had no knowledge regarding the alleged incident. There is no compliance of Section 100 Cr. P.C.

On behalf of the State, it is submitted that the petitioner is named in the F.I.R.

Considering the aforesaid facts and circumstances, let the petitioner above named, be released on bail on furnishing bail bonds of Rs.10,000/- (Ten Th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of the learned Special Judge, Excise, Muzaffarpur, in connection with Pear P.S. Case No. 112 of 2017.
